What is Modern Eye Surgery?

Modern eye surgery, such as LASIK (Laser-Assisted in Situ Keratomileusis), is a procedure that reshapes the cornea to correct refractive errors like myopia (nearsightedness), hyperopia (farsightedness), and astigmatism. By using a laser, the surgeon can accurately reshape the cornea, allowing light to be properly focused on the retina. This results in clearer vision and, in many cases, the elimination of the need for corrective lenses.

Benefits of Modern Eye Surgery

  1. Immediate Results
    • One of the most significant advantages of modern eye surgery is the speed at which patients can see results. Most people experience improved vision within 24 hours of the procedure. This immediate transformation allows individuals to return to their daily activities quickly, with a new sense of clarity.
  2. Long-Term Savings
    • While the initial cost of eye surgery might seem high, it can actually save money in the long run. Consider the ongoing expenses of purchasing glasses, contact lenses, and cleaning solutions over a lifetime. Eye surgery is often a one-time investment that can eliminate these recurring costs.
  3. Increased Confidence
    • Many individuals who undergo eye surgery report a significant boost in self-confidence. The freedom from glasses or contacts can enhance one's appearance and provide a greater sense of ease in social situations. Whether it’s sports, work, or casual outings, not having to worry about eyewear can be liberating.
  4. High Success Rate
    • Modern eye surgery techniques are highly refined, with a success rate of over 95% for achieving 20/20 vision or better. The precision of the laser technology used in these procedures ensures that complications are rare, making it a reliable option for those looking to improve their vision.
  5. Minimal Discomfort
    • Advances in technology have also led to procedures that are quick and relatively painless. Most surgeries take less than 30 minutes, and the recovery process is usually swift, with minimal discomfort. Eye drops and mild pain relievers are typically all that’s needed for a smooth recovery.
  6. Versatility
    • Modern eye surgery is not just for those with nearsightedness. It can correct a variety of vision issues, including astigmatism and presbyopia (age-related farsightedness). This versatility makes it a suitable option for a broad range of people with different vision needs.

The Future of Vision Correction

The future of eye surgery looks promising, with ongoing research and development aimed at improving techniques and outcomes even further. Innovations such as custom LASIK, which tailors the procedure to the unique shape of each patient's eye, and advancements in artificial lens technology for cataract surgery, are just a glimpse of what's to come. As technology continues to evolve, the possibilities for vision correction will only expand, making clear vision accessible to more people.
